Virtual memory above PAGE_OFFSET is covered by TTBR1 which always points to swapper_pg_dir, thus size of the rest pgd tables might be reduced. Of course idmap_pgd must be full 16k because it's used without split. It seems nobody accesses pgd entries above PAGE_OFFSET via pgd_offset(), all access is done via pgd_offset_k() which refers directly to init_mm.
This patch saves 8k per process for 2G/2G split (12k for 1G/3G split) and kills source of frequent order-2 allocations. Unfortunately most commonly used 3G/1G mode isn't supported, because first part must be power of two. LPAE supports this mode, but it's pgd is already tiny.
